<h2 class="wp-block-heading">West Washington (5-4) vs. Springs Valley (9-1)</h2>
<!-- /wp:heading -->
<!-- wp:paragraph -->
<p>West Washington is on the road against Springs Valley in Round 2. Springs Valley won in Round 1 against South Spencer 36-33. Senior RBs Konner Chase and Larron Childers led them in Round 1. Chase had 24 carries, 166 yards, and 3 TDs. Childers had 19 carries, 149 yards, 1 TD, and 10 tackles on defense. Springs Valley has a duo on the defensive line to watch out for on Friday. Jonas Hammond (Sr.) DL had 4 solos, 9 assists, 13 total tackles, and 1 TFL. Kayce Jones (Jr.) DL had 8 solos, 3 assists, 11 total tackles, and 1 TFL. West Washington had the Round 1 bye and will look for a different result against Springs Valley. West Washington lost 46-7 against Springs Valley earlier in the season.</p>

<h2 class="wp-block-heading">Tri (7-3) vs. Milan (7-3)</h2>
<!-- /wp:heading -->
<!-- wp:paragraph -->
<p>Tri travels to Milan for a Round 2 matchup. Milan had a 46-0 shutout win against Cambridge City Lincoln in Round 1. Austin Green (Jr.) RB is the offensive weapon to watch for Milan. Green had 8 carries, 133 yards, and 2 TDs. Tri had a 35-0 shutout win against Knightstown in Round 1. Their two RBs, Tyler Brooks (Sr.) and [player_tooltip player_id='1196527' first='Cameron' last='Boone'] (Jr.), lead Tri. Brooks had 11 carries, 142 yards, and 2 TDs. Boone had 16 carries, 99 yards, and 3 TDs. This game will be a battle of the backfields and will see a lot of ground-and-pound football.</p>

<h2 class="wp-block-heading">Edinburgh (1-8) vs. North Decatur (7-3)</h2>
<!-- /wp:heading -->
<!-- wp:paragraph -->
<p>Edinburgh will be on the road against North Decatur in Round 2. North Decatur had a massive win against South Decatur 41-3 in Round 1. North Decatur will lean on (So.) RB Tyler Dean. Dean had 23 carries, 201 yards, and 3 TDs in Round 1. Edinburgh had the first-round bye and will look to turn the season around against North Decatur. The last time these two played, North Decatur won 69-0 in the regular season. Edinburgh will look to (Jr.) RB Jackson Hartwell to get it done on the ground. Hartwell has 90 carries, 458 yards, and 4 TDs this season.</p>
